Lo esencial

Storm slabs formed from Friday and Saturday evening's snowfalls may be reactive around some isolated features. Warming temperatures this afternoon may produce wet avalanche activity.

Extra care should be taken where the runouts of even a small event are likely to be poor.

Identify and avoid areas of concern.

Current Snowpack Conditions

Approximately 10cm of new snow fell above 1700m on Friday and a further 10- 20 cm on Saturday night (possibly more towards Mt Brewster). Moderate northerly winds on Friday shifted to easterly late Saturday evening.

Before this, on 1st - 4th of August, very strong winds from the west and south have significantly stripped any exposed faces and features; other downwind areas in the lee have been left with variable surface conditions and multiple layers of very dense hard slab ranging from 10-60cm thick. This slab now appears very stubborn and unreactive. Large cornices have also formed above 1800m.

The snowpack is still relatively shallow for the time of year. Approximately 60- 70 cm below 1700m and 120cm at 2000m. Crevasses are still very open, and many rock features are still visible, particularly on west-facing aspects.

Although the lower part of the snowpack also appears consolidated and unreactive, the Aspiring region is very large, and there is still limited data. Caution should still be taken, particularly in steeper, more extreme terrain where unknown weaknesses may exist.

Sliding Danger

Exposed areas such as ridgelines on west and south aspects may have been stripped back to old ice layers by recent strong winds. Depending on your objective, an ice axe and crampons could be necessary.
